Dental implants are artificial tooth roots, usually made from biocompatible titanium, that are surgically placed into the jawbone. Over time, the implant fuses with the bone through a process called osseointegration. This fusion is what makes dental implants feel and function like natural teeth. Osseointegration: The Healing Phase
After placement, the implant enters a healing phase called osseointegration. During this period, the bone naturally fuses with the implant surface, creating a stable anchor. This process can take several weeks to a few months, depending on individual healing capacity.
The success of osseointegration is a defining factor of the best dental implants phoenix outcomes. Dentists monitor healing closely and provide guidance on oral hygiene, diet, and activity restrictions to support proper integration.
Abutment Placement and Final Restoration
Once the implant has fully integrated, an abutment is attached. This small connector piece links the implant to the final crown. Clinics delivering the best dental implants phoenix ensure that abutment placement is precise to support optimal bite alignment and aesthetics.
The final step is placing the custom-made crown. Designed to match your natural teeth in shape, color, and size, the crown completes the restoration. At this stage, the implant looks and functions just like a real tooth. 😁

Average Cost of Dental Implants in Phoenix
In Phoenix, the cost of a single dental implant typically ranges depending on complexity, materials, and provider expertise. Patients seeking the best dental implants phoenix should expect pricing that reflects high standards of care rather than bargain shortcuts.
Typical Cost Breakdown (Estimated)
- Dental implant (fixture): $1,500 – $2,500
- Abutment: $300 – $600
- Custom crown: $1,000 – $2,000
- Total per implant: $2,800 – $5,000+
These estimates are based on commonly reported ranges for reputable providers. Clinics delivering the best dental implants phoenix may fall toward the higher end due to premium materials, advanced diagnostics, and experienced specialists.

Dental Implants vs Dental Bridges
Dental bridges are another common tooth replacement option, especially when one or two teeth are missing. Bridges rely on adjacent teeth for support, which means healthy teeth must be reshaped to hold the restoration in place.
The best dental implants phoenix offer a more conservative approach. Because implants stand independently, they do not compromise neighboring teeth. Preserving natural tooth structure is a major long-term health advantage. ⭐
Longevity and Maintenance
Bridges typically last 7 to 15 years before needing replacement. Over time, the supporting teeth may weaken or develop decay under the bridge. Dental implants, when placed by providers offering the best dental implants phoenix, can last decades with proper care.
Maintenance for implants is similar to caring for natural teeth, while bridges may require specialized cleaning tools and extra attention to prevent decay around anchor teeth.
Impact on Jawbone Health
One of the most significant differences between implants and other options is their effect on the jawbone. Dentures and bridges do not stimulate the bone beneath missing teeth. As a result, bone loss continues over time.
The best dental implants phoenix mimic natural tooth roots, providing essential stimulation that preserves bone density. This helps maintain facial structure and prevents the premature aging appearance often associated with tooth loss. ✨
